Strawberry Nutella Blondies/Cookie Bars

Strawberry Nutella Blondies/Cookie Bars made from the original creator's recipe — full step-by-step video included.

Prep15 min
Cook35 min
Total50 min
Servesan 8x8 pan

Ingredients

  • 3/4 cup (170g) unsalted butter, melted
  • 1 1/4 cups (250g) light brown sugar, packed
  • 2 eggs + 1 egg yolk, room temp
  • 2 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1 2/3 cups (200g) all-purpose flour, spooned & leveled or weighed (don't pack it in)
  • 1 tsp cornstarch
  • 1/2 tsp baking powder
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 2/3 cup chocolate chips
  • 190g (~2/3 cup) Nutella
  • strawberry slices, patted dry (as many as you want/enough to cover the top) (for the topping)
  • Nutella (to spread over the top and drizzle) (for the topping)

Instructions

  1. Line an 8x8 pan with parchment paper.
  2. Spread the nutella onto the parchment into a thin, even square the size of the pan.
  3. Freeze for at least 30 minutes until solid.
  4. Preheat oven to 325°F (163°C) and line/grease an 8x8-inch pan with parchment.
  5. In a large bowl, whisk melted butter and brown sugar until smooth.
  6. Beat in the eggs and vanilla until fully combined.
  7. In a separate b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, cornstarch, and salt.
  8. Fold the dry ingredients into the wet mixture until just combined.
  9. Fold in chocolate chips.
  10. Spread half the batter into the greased pan. Place the frozen nutella sheet on top of it. Then, spread the remaining batter over it to cover the nutella layer completely.
  11. Bake for 35-45 minutes, or until a toothpick near the center comes out with no wet batter. It should just come out with a little nutella & slightly moist crumbs.
  12. Let the blondies cool completely.
  13. Spread a thin layer of nutella over the cooled blondies, add the strawberry slices (patted dry) all over the top, and drizzle with more nutella.
  14. Best enjoyed fresh!
